If the patcher fails midway, it can corrupt the text file. Navigate to your Runtime folder, delete packagedefinition.txt , and use Steam or Epic Games to Verify Game Files . This downloads a fresh vanilla copy, allowing you to run the patcher again safely.

The is a tool or process used to modify the packagedefinition.txt file, allowing the game to recognize community-made mods. To "patch" the text correctly, you must update the PatchLevel values within this encrypted file to a higher number (typically 10000 ) so the game loads additional mod files.
